What Is Corn Flour?

Corn flour is a finely ground powder made from dried whole corn kernels. It retains the bran, germ, and endosperm of the kernel, which gives it a pale yellow color (or white, depending on the variety used) and a mild, naturally sweet corn flavor.

One of the most common points of confusion around this ingredient is the terminology, which shifts depending on where you are in the world.

  • Corn flour (UK and most of Europe) — a very fine, powdery flour ground from whole corn kernels. This is the product this article is about.
  • Cornmeal (US and Canada) — a coarser grind of dried corn, think polenta or the gritty base of a traditional Southern cornbread. It is not interchangeable with fine corn flour in most recipes.
  • Cornstarch (US) / Cornflour (UK in a different context) — pure starch extracted from the endosperm of the corn kernel. It contains almost no protein or fiber and is used primarily as a thickening agent. It has a completely different texture and baking function from corn flour.

When a recipe calls for "corn flour," it is worth confirming which of these three products is intended, particularly if you are working across UK and US sources. Throughout this article, "corn flour" refers specifically to the finely milled whole-grain product.

Corn is a naturally gluten-free crop. It belongs to the grass family but does not carry the proteins — gliadin and glutenin — that make wheat harmful to people with celiac disease or gluten sensitivity. In its pure, uncontaminated form, corn flour is safe for a gluten-free diet.

Nutrition Basics

Corn flour sits in an interesting nutritional space. Because it is ground from the whole kernel, it retains more nutrients than cornstarch, which has been stripped of everything except starch.

Corn flour provides:

  • Carbohydrates — the dominant macronutrient, with a meaningful proportion coming from dietary fiber thanks to the retained bran.
  • Moderate protein — though the protein in corn is incomplete and low in the amino acid lysine compared with wheat.
  • Fat — primarily from the germ, in small amounts, mostly unsaturated.
  • B vitamins — including thiamine (B1) and niacin (B3), which play roles in energy metabolism.
  • Minerals — including magnesium, phosphorus, and iron.
  • Antioxidants — such as carotenoids, which give yellow corn flour its color and are linked to eye health.

Yellow corn flour contains more carotenoids than white corn flour, making it the more nutritionally colorful option. White corn flour has a slightly more neutral flavor and a paler appearance, which some bakers prefer when they do not want the finished product to read as distinctly "corny."

Corn flour is not a low-carb ingredient and should be treated accordingly by anyone managing blood sugar.

Baking Behavior

Corn flour behaves quite differently from wheat flour in the oven, and understanding that difference is the key to using it well.

Because corn flour contains no gluten, it cannot form the stretchy protein network that gives wheat-based baked goods their chew and structure. Batters and doughs made with corn flour alone will not hold together in the same way. What corn flour does instead is produce a baked result that is light, crumbly, and pleasantly crispy — a quality that is a genuine asset in the right applications and a problem in the wrong ones.

Where corn flour excels:

  • Tortillas and flatbreads — masa harina (a specific nixtamalized corn flour) is the traditional base for corn tortillas, but fine corn flour can work for unleavened flatbreads with good results.
  • Cornbread — whether you prefer a dense Southern-style brick or a lighter, slightly cakey version, corn flour contributes that characteristic corn flavor and a tender, slightly grainy crumb.
  • Coatings and batters — corn flour makes an excellent crispy coating for fried chicken, fish, or vegetables. It crisps up faster than wheat flour and stays crunchier for longer.
  • Pancakes and crepes — a partial corn flour blend produces pancakes with a golden color, a slightly denser texture, and a sweet corn flavor that pairs especially well with fruit.
  • Polenta-style bakes — corn flour can stand in for finer-ground polenta in baked dishes, producing a softer set.

Where to be careful:

Corn flour absorbs moisture readily and can produce a dry, dense result if used in too high a proportion in a recipe designed around wheat flour. In cakes, muffins, and quick breads, overuse of corn flour without compensating with extra liquid or fat leads to a crumbly texture that falls apart rather than slices cleanly. It works best as part of a blend.

Substitution Ratios

Corn flour is most useful as a partial substitute rather than a one-for-one replacement for wheat flour. Here are practical starting points:

| Application | Corn flour proportion | Notes | |---|---|---| | Pancakes | Up to 50% of the total flour | Adds color and flavor; pair with a starchy flour for structure | | Cornbread | 50–100% | Traditional recipes often use it at full strength | | Cakes and muffins | 20–30% | Higher ratios make the crumb too dry and crumbly | | Crispy coatings / batters | 100% | Outstanding performance; no blending needed | | Thickening sauces | Not recommended | Use cornstarch instead for this purpose |

When substituting corn flour into a standard wheat-flour recipe, increase the liquid in the recipe by roughly 10–15% to compensate for the extra moisture absorption. Adding a binding agent — such as a flax egg, psyllium husk, or xanthan gum — helps provide the structural cohesion that gluten would otherwise supply.

For tortillas, if fine corn flour rather than traditional masa harina is your starting point, add a small amount of lime juice or use nixtamalized corn flour for a flavor and texture closer to the authentic product.

Cross-Contamination Notes

Risk level: Moderate

Corn is naturally gluten-free, but the risk of cross-contamination in the supply chain is real and worth taking seriously, particularly for people with celiac disease, whose tolerance for even trace gluten is extremely low.

The main contamination risks are:

  • Shared fields — corn is frequently grown in rotation with wheat, barley, or rye. Harvesting equipment used across crops can carry over residual grain unless thoroughly cleaned.
  • Shared transport and storage — grain silos, trucks, and processing equipment in conventional facilities handle multiple grains and may not be cleaned between runs.
  • Shared milling facilities — many mills process both wheat and corn. Unless the corn flour is milled in a dedicated gluten-free facility, the risk of cross-contact is significant.

For people with celiac disease or severe gluten sensitivity, the safest approach is to choose corn flour that is:

  1. Certified gluten-free by a recognized third-party organization (such as GFCO, Coeliac UK-approved, or equivalent in your region).
  2. Produced in a dedicated gluten-free facility, not just a facility that claims to clean between runs.

For people without celiac disease or medically significant gluten sensitivity, standard supermarket corn flour is generally acceptable. But for anyone whose health depends on strict avoidance, certification and dedicated production are non-negotiable.

Always check the packaging for advisory statements such as "may contain wheat" or "produced in a facility that also processes wheat," as these are meaningful signals for the celiac community.
